Questions & Answers

Q: How does the visual multiplication method work?

The visual method involves drawing diagonal lines for each digit, separating units, tens, and hundreds, and counting the intersections to find the answer.

Q: How do you handle remainders in this method?

Just like in normal multiplication, remainders are carried across to the next place value. The process involves adding the carried numbers and writing the answer accordingly.

Q: Does the visual method work only for two-digit numbers?

No, the method can be applied to any multiplication problem. However, it may become more time-consuming and challenging with larger numbers or multiple digits.

Q: Are there any limitations to this visual multiplication method?

The only limitations are the difficulty of aligning the lines correctly and the increasing complexity with larger numbers that involve more intersections to count.
